Memo: Reseller Programme Refresh

Team — the Quillbar reseller programme gets a facelift next quarter. Tiered margins replace the flat 12%, and partners in the Stonereach territory move to quarterly certification. Branches should flag any reseller likely to drop below the new volume floor so we can plan transitions rather than surprises. Onboarding packs arrive in a fortnight. Background on where this is heading is noted below.

management briefing: Only 33 of the 205 pilot accounts renewed Kasath, so a churn review is set for October 17. Weniusek Logistics is in early talks to buy Holethax Freight for about $345.6 million.

Hey, welcome aboard! Quick handover on the Brellix SDK parity work. The Kotlin client now matches the Swift one except for batch uploads and the retry hooks — Marisol's tracker has the full diff. Don't trust the parity spreadsheet from before the Quillhaven offsite; it's stale. Tests live under /parity-suite, run them before merging anything. One admin thing: the staging vault account sometimes locks you out, so keep the recovery passphrase below handy.

strongbox words: druath-quenael

As the on-call engineer during the Permitly consent banner rollout, you should understand the staged plan before your shift. The banner is being enabled market by market behind the `consent-v2` flag, and each stage includes a one-hour soak period during which error budgets are monitored closely. If render failures or consent-record write errors spike, your first action is a flag rollback, never a code revert. The full rollout schedule, soak criteria, and rollback procedure are maintained on this internal page.

operations page: https://confluence.lumicsys.internal/projects/display/projects/display